Chicago Christian's game last Friday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Friday. They blew past the Elmwood Park Tigers 55-20. The final result isn't all that surprising considering the Knights' considerable advantage in MaxPreps' Illinois football rankings (they are ranked 205th, while the Tigers are ranked 483rd).
Joshua Crawford went supernova, rushing for 231 yards and three scores on only 13 carries. Those three rushing touchdowns gave him a new career-high. Another player making a difference was Tyce Hamstra, who rushed for 18 yards and one TD.
The win got Chicago Christian back to even at 1-1. As for Elmwood Park, their defeat dropped their record down to 0-2.
Chicago Christian and Elmwood Park will both get their first taste of in-conference action in their upcoming games. The Knights will square off against rival Wheaton Academy at 7:15 p.m. on Friday. Meanwhile, Elmwood Park is set to face off against their familiar foe Fenton at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
